Bromelain

  • Degrades many types of proteins into smaller components
  • Supports normal inflammatory response
  • Measured in FCC PU

Chymotrypsin

  • Hydrolyzes proteins preferentially releasing the aromatic amino acids tyrosine, tryptophan, and phenylalanine
  • Supports normal inflammatory response
  • Measured in USP Units

Nattokinase

  • Hydrolyzes fibrin
  • Used to improve blood circulation
  • Measured in FU (Fibrin units)

Papain

  • Breaks down protein
  • Supports normal inflammatory response
  • Measured in FCC PU (Papain Units)

Peptidase

  • Releases amino acids from proteins and polypeptides
  • Measured in FCC HUT units

Protease

  • Breaks down proteins into smaller polypeptide fragments and amino acids
  • Used to improve digestion of proteins for improved nutrition and to reduce allergenicity of the proteins
  • Measured in FCC HUT (Hemoglobin Units in a Tyrosine Base)

Serrapeptidase (or serratiopeptidase)

  • Degrades certain proteins associated with inflammation
  • Measured in SPU units

Trypsin

  • Hydrolysis of proteins with preferential release of lysine and arginine
  • Along with chymotrypsin, the proteolytic enzyme produced by the pancreas gland to digest dietary proteins
